The 2011 ICC Cricket World Cup final between India and Sri Lanka was a highly anticipated and memorable match that took place on April 2, 2011, at the Wankhede Stadium in Mumbai, India. It was a clash between two cricketing giants, and the atmosphere at the stadium and the excitement among fans worldwide were palpable.

Build-up to the Final:
The 2011 ICC Cricket World Cup was hosted by India, Sri Lanka, and Bangladesh. India, led by the charismatic Mahendra Singh Dhoni, had been one of the favorites throughout the tournament. Sri Lanka, captained by Kumar Sangakkara, had a formidable team with experienced players like Muttiah Muralitharan and Tillakaratne Dilshan.
The Match:
Sri Lanka won the toss and elected to bat first, posting a competitive total of 274/6 in their 50 overs. Mahela Jayawardene played a sublime innings, scoring an unbeaten century (103*), which was the backbone of Sri Lanka's innings.
In response, India began their chase steadily but lost the early wicket of Virender Sehwag. However, Gautam Gambhir and the Indian captain, MS Dhoni, took charge of the innings. Gambhir played a crucial innings, scoring 97 runs, while Dhoni remained unbeaten on 91.
The Winning Moment:
The most iconic moment of the match came in the 49th over when MS Dhoni, known for his cool demeanor under pressure, smashed a six over long-on to seal India's victory. It was an emotional moment for Indian cricket fans as they witnessed their team clinch the World Cup after 28 years.
The Celebration:
The Wankhede Stadium erupted in joy as the Indian team celebrated their historic win. Fireworks lit up the Mumbai skyline, and fans across the country rejoiced. Sachin Tendulkar, who had longed for this moment throughout his illustrious career, was carried on the shoulders of his teammates in a lap of honor.
